2. War Memorial

Appeal  ✦✦✦✧✧
Type  Panorama
Visit  Self-guided
Cost  Free

French Name
Mémorial National des Incorporés de Force

Just north of the town center stands a large cross in tribute to the Alsatians who were forcibly conscripted into the German army during WWII.

Situated on elevated ground, the spot offers a panoramic view of the town and the surrounding countryside.

5. Food Market

Appeal  ✦✧✧✧✧
Type  Outdoor Food Market
Visit  Self-guided
Cost  Free

French Name
Marché d’Obernai
Marché Hebdomadaire

The main food market takes place on Thursday mornings at the Place de la Salle des Fêtes square.
